Hi Everyone, Newbie here.
I am still confused about negative bidding and was hoping that someone could spell out the bidding process with some details and examples. As I understand the process: 1. The lowest bid wins. 2. The lowest bid always gets the Axis. 3. If the lowest bid is positive, then the Axis Player (and bid winner) gets that much cash/units 4. If the lowest bid is negative, then the Allied Player (and bid loser) gets that much cash/units. 5. Cash/Units is always divided evenly (if possible) between cash and units. Please let me know if I have any of this wrong. Thank you very much |

Not all of the games use the same bid system...
1 and 2. Yes for 2nd Edition, AAR and AA50 low bid gets Axis. In Pacific high bid wins Axis and must be manually reversed as the computer will award Axis to low bid. 3. 2nd Edition (cash/units) - AAR (cash/units) - AA50 (cash only) - Pacific (cash/units) 4. 2nd Edition (remove units/cash equaling bid from Axis) - AAR (remove units/cash equaling bid from Axis) - AA50 (add cash only to Allies) - Pacific (remove units/cash equaling bid from Axis) 5. Only for AAR--- 2nd Edition (all units remainder cash) - AAR (max half units remainder cash) - AA50 (cash only) - Pacific (all units remainder cash) |
